Output 23cb2a95b354ded5fb0c7a223ac2f9c49f7385e2e369964cc344553acf084024:2

value
10136824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21fbdd889bfd177437f11bc6507e1cfab7682088 OP_EQUAL
address
MAzrFfzDbVZtAdsnBqKJvRvThGTYfLGVqF
transaction
23cb2a95b354ded5fb0c7a223ac2f9c49f7385e2e369964cc344553acf084024
spent
true